
Excel表格单元格公式拉不了,可能是由于以下几个原因:公式引用绝对引用、单元格格式设置错误、公式计算设置为手动、表格保护、Excel版本兼容性问题、数据格式不一致。其中,公式引用绝对引用是常见原因之一。当公式中使用了绝对引用符号(如$A$1),在拖动公式时,引用的单元格不会发生变化,因此无法实现动态计算。
一、公式引用绝对引用
在Excel中,公式中的引用可以分为相对引用、绝对引用和混合引用。如果公式中使用了绝对引用符号($),如$A$1,那么在拖动公式时,引用的单元格不会发生变化。这是因为绝对引用锁定了行号和列号,使其在复制或拖动公式时始终引用固定的单元格。
如何调整绝对引用
-
识别绝对引用:打开包含公式的单元格,查看公式中的引用是否包含$符号。如果有,则表示这是一个绝对引用。
-
修改为相对引用:移除$符号,将绝对引用改为相对引用。例如,将$A$1改为A1,这样在拖动公式时,引用的单元格会根据拖动的方向发生变化。
-
使用混合引用:如果希望锁定行号或列号的一部分,可以使用混合引用。例如,$A1表示锁定列号,A$1表示锁定行号。
二、单元格格式设置错误
单元格格式设置错误也可能导致公式无法正常拖动。例如,如果单元格格式被设置为文本,Excel可能无法正确识别并计算公式。
检查和调整单元格格式
-
选择单元格:选择包含公式的单元格或需要拖动公式的单元格范围。
-
更改格式:右键单击所选单元格,选择“设置单元格格式”,在弹出的对话框中选择“常规”或“数值”格式。确保单元格格式不是“文本”。
-
重新输入公式:如果单元格格式之前是文本格式,可能需要重新输入公式以确保其被正确识别和计算。
三、公式计算设置为手动
Excel的计算模式可以设置为自动或手动。如果计算模式设置为手动,公式在拖动后可能不会立即更新,导致看起来像是公式无法正常拖动。
检查和调整计算模式
-
打开选项:点击“文件”菜单,选择“选项”。
-
计算设置:在“公式”选项卡中,找到“计算选项”部分,确保选择“自动”计算模式。
-
应用更改:点击“确定”以应用更改。现在,公式应能在拖动后自动更新。
四、表格保护
如果工作表或单元格被保护,可能无法拖动公式。表格保护功能可以防止用户对特定单元格或整个工作表进行修改。
检查和解除保护
-
检查工作表保护:点击“审阅”选项卡,查看“保护工作表”按钮是否被激活。如果是,则表示工作表被保护。
-
解除保护:点击“取消保护工作表”,如果设置了密码,需要输入密码以解除保护。
-
检查单元格锁定:选择包含公式的单元格,右键单击选择“设置单元格格式”,在“保护”选项卡中,确保“锁定”选项未被选中。
五、Excel版本兼容性问题
不同版本的Excel之间可能存在兼容性问题,导致公式无法正常拖动。例如,某些旧版本的Excel可能不支持新版本中引入的特定函数或公式格式。
检查版本兼容性
-
检查版本信息:打开Excel,点击“文件”菜单,选择“账户”,查看Excel的版本信息。
-
转换文件格式:如果使用的是较旧版本的Excel,尝试将文件另存为较新版本的格式。例如,将.xls文件另存为.xlsx格式。
-
更新Excel:如果可能,更新Excel至最新版本,以确保兼容性和功能的完整性。
六、数据格式不一致
有时候,数据格式不一致也可能导致公式无法正常拖动。例如,某些单元格可能包含文本数据,而公式要求数值数据,这可能导致公式计算出错或无法正常拖动。
检查和调整数据格式
-
检查数据类型:查看包含数据的单元格,确保数据类型一致。例如,所有单元格都应包含数值数据或文本数据。
-
转换数据格式:如果需要,将数据格式转换为一致的格式。例如,可以使用“数据”选项卡中的“文本到列”功能将文本数据转换为数值数据。
-
重新输入公式:在调整数据格式后,重新输入公式以确保其被正确识别和计算。
七、其他可能的原因和解决方法
除了以上几个主要原因,还有一些其他可能的原因也会导致Excel公式无法正常拖动。例如:
文件损坏
如果Excel文件损坏,可能会导致公式无法正常拖动。在这种情况下,可以尝试修复文件或从备份中恢复文件。
内存不足
当Excel处理大型数据集时,可能会由于内存不足导致公式无法正常拖动。在这种情况下,可以尝试关闭其他不必要的程序或增加计算机的内存。
插件冲突
某些Excel插件可能会与公式计算发生冲突,导致公式无法正常拖动。在这种情况下,可以尝试禁用插件或检查插件设置。
总结
Excel表格单元格公式拉不了,可能是由于公式引用绝对引用、单元格格式设置错误、公式计算设置为手动、表格保护、Excel版本兼容性问题、数据格式不一致等原因。通过检查和调整这些设置,可以解决大多数公式无法正常拖动的问题。在处理Excel文件时,保持良好的数据格式和公式管理习惯,可以提高工作效率并减少问题的发生。
相关问答FAQs:
1. 为什么我无法拉动Excel表格中的单元格公式?
- 您可能处于编辑模式,导致无法拉动公式。请按下Enter键或点击其他单元格,退出编辑模式,然后尝试拉动公式。
- 您可能在启用"保护工作表"的情况下尝试拉动公式。请取消保护工作表,然后再次尝试拉动公式。
2. 如何解决Excel表格中无法拉动单元格公式的问题?
- 确保您的鼠标光标在要拉动的公式单元格的右下角。光标应该变为十字箭头。
- 如果公式单元格的下方或右侧有空白单元格,而您希望在这些单元格中填充公式,请确保这些单元格没有被其他数据或格式占用。可以尝试删除这些空白单元格之间的任何内容或格式。
3. 为什么我拉动Excel表格中的单元格公式时,结果不正确?
- 您可能在拉动公式时未正确调整公式中的引用。确保公式中引用的单元格相对于公式的位置是正确的。例如,如果您希望在公式向下拉动时,引用的单元格行号也相应增加,那么请使用相对引用(如A1)而不是绝对引用(如$A$1)。
- 如果您在拉动公式时遇到错误,可能是因为公式包含了不适当的函数或运算符。请检查公式的语法和逻辑,确保它们正确无误。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4531085